Okay, first project zomboid doesn't use lots of memory unless you have HUNDREDS of mods. When allocating ram for a server it will reserve the indicated amount of ram even if it's not activley using it.
12.5 GB for 3 people is WAY too much. 4gb should be okay for a server with a couple mods.
